WebChIP-on-chip (also known as ChIP-chip) is a technique that combines chromatin immunoprecipitation (ChIP) with microarray technology (chip). Like regular ChIP, ChIP-on-chip is used to investigate interactions between proteins and DNA in vivo.Specifically, it allows the identification of binding sites of DNA-binding proteins in a very efficient and …

WebThe smallest structures on the most advanced chips are currently 10 nanometers. ASML’s EUV (extreme ultraviolet) technology enables the scale of the smallest feature to be reduced even further. The smaller the features in the patterns that our systems can create, the more transistors manufacturers can fit on a chip, and the more the chip can do. WebOn the chip.
